Time sure flies - the twins have been home over two weeks. As you can imagine we are up a lot in the night. They have improved at eating and they now take 1/2 hr. to 3/4 hr. to eat instead of an entire hour. Kira has been having some problems sleeping though mainly due to spit up and gas. We spoke to the doctor about it and it is normal and there is not a lot they can do to help her. She will eventually grow out of it and until then the doctor's advice was to let her scream it out at night until she falls asleep. I wish the doctor was here last night to listen to her scream for almost 3 hours straight without stopping. My Mom, Jim and I left her alone but we were all awake listening to the "night sounds".



Both girls gained weight and Friday Kira weighted 5lbs. 4 oz and Alana weighted 4lbs 10 oz. They both also received their Hep B shot and both screamed for that. The doctor said they looked great so we do not have to go back for another month.



We had our first "photo shoot" yesterday. Jim took a bunch of pictures for me and we will attempt again today. It is hard to keep their eyes open without them screaming.

My Mom was staying for two weeks but realized how much help we still need so she is staying for another week. A big thank you to everyone who has been bringing food - it is so helpful!!! My Mom and I barely have time to keep up with the dishes and laundry on top of feeding the girls in the day.
